Mikrotik RouterOs常用命令详解

 admin   2022-01-24 19:33   9037 人阅读  0 条评论

ROS常用命令:

①返回上一层目录 ..

②补全命令 TAB

③重启/关机 /sy reboot /sy showdown

④备份路由 /sy BACKUP 回车 save name=文件名

⑤恢复路由 /sy BACKUP 回车 load name=文件名

⑥恢复原始状态 /sy reset

装上了Routeros之后:

第一步,配置IP:

先查看IP配置,如果有默认的配置,请用remove命令删除,如:

[admin@MikroTik]/ip address>pri

[admin@MikroTik]remove 0

[admin@MikroTik]>ip

[admin@MikroTik]/ip>addr

[admin@MikroTik]/ip address>add address 192.168.1.1/24 interface ether1

[admin@MikroTik]/ip address>add address 10.10.1.7/16 interface ether2

接互联网的网卡为10.10.1.7那块

第二步,为了让网卡更直观些,更改网卡名称:

[admin@MikroTik]/interface> set 0 name=lan

[admin@MikroTik]/interface> set 1 name=wan

这里的0,1两个数字是以你在/interface print中看到的网卡资料的每行最前面那个数字为准。

[admin@MikroTik] /interface>print

Flags: X - disabled, D - dynamic, R - running

# NAME TYPE MTU

0 R wan ether 1500

1 R lan ether 1500

好的,再看看

[admin@MikroTik]/ip address>print

Flags:X-disabled, I-invalid, D-dynamic

# ADDRESS NETWORK BROADCAST INTERFACE

0 192.168.1.1/24 192.168.1.0 192.168.1.155 lan

1 10.10.1.7/16 10.10.0.0 10.10.255.255 wan

当然,这个可做可不做,属于可选项

第三步,设置网关:

[admin@MikroTik]/ip route >add gateway=10.10.1.2

网关地址就是你WAN口网卡对应的网关。

可用下面命令查看:

[admin@MikroTik]/ip route >pri

第四步,打开IP转发:

[admin@MikroTik]/ip firewall> nat add action=masquerade out-interface=WAN chain=srcnat

OK,到现在为止,如果不考虑网络安全的话,你内网的机器只要把IP设为192.168.1.2-192.168.1.255这个网段,

网关指向192.168.1.1的话,应该上网了。

TIPS:

关机命令:/system shutdown

设置复位:/system reset

ROS自带了DNS,并且能缓存你最近查询过的DNS记录,好,下面我们就来

开启ROS自带的DNS功能:

[admin@MikroTik]/ip dns>set primary-dns=61.128.192.68 seco

ndary-dns=61.128.128.68 allow-remote-requests=yes cache-size=8192

说明:

primary-dns 主DNS服务器IP

secondary-dns 辅DNS服务器IP

allow-remote-requests 参数:(yes | no)是否允许来自远方的DNS查询请求,既然他要为局域网服务,我们当然要设置为YES

cache-size 参数:(整数: 512-10240; 默认值: 2048KiB) DNS缓存的大小

添加静态DNS项

[admin@MikroTik]/ip dns> static add name=http://www.doczj.com/doc/904a3fa50029bd64783e2c9a.html address=220.181.28.42

name (文本文字) - 你需要添加的域名

address (IP 地址) - 上面这个域名对应的IP

查看静态DNS项

[admin@MikroTik]/ip dns>static print

修理静态DNS项

[admin@MikroTik] /ip dns> static set 0 name=http://www.doczj.com/doc/904a3fa50029bd64783e2c9a.html

参数:

-- 你要修改的项在静态列表中的位置,整数,上面是0

name -- 你需要改成的域名

address -- 你需要修改成的IP地址

把我们刚才添加的域名从http://www.doczj.com/doc/904a3fa50029bd64783e2c9a.html 改成http://www.doczj.com/doc/904a3fa50029bd64783e2c9a.html ,又或者http://www.doczj.com/doc/904a3fa50029bd64783e2c9a.html 被更改了IP,那么我们就用/ip dns static set 0 address=1.2.3.4,说一下,set后面这个0就是你用/ip dns> static print显示出来的每行最前面的那个数字。

删除静态DNS项:

[admin@MikroTik] /ip dns>static remove 0

缓存管理

查看当前缓存中的内容:

[admin@MikroTik] /ip dns> cache print

清空当前缓存中的内容:

[admin@MikroTik] /ip dns> cache flush

当然,你添加的静态表项不会被清空。


本文地址:https://zxbblog.com/?id=713
版权声明:本文为原创文章,版权归 admin 所有,欢迎分享本文,转载请保留出处!

 发表评论


表情

还没有留言,还不快点抢沙发?